I have always been a believer in the Shimano reel products. However, Shimano will not manufacture or stock reel part after the product reaches 3 years old. For reels of this cost range I would think parts should be available for a ten year period. I recently contacted Shimano for parts of some of my reels. I was told by them I sould toss them out and buy new ones. this pissed me off to no end. After searching the country for parts I indeed did toss them out. However, I did not and will never again buy any Shimano products. I went with Daiwa reels. I could not be happier. Just something to think about
